This review is from: The Secret to Winning Big in Tournament Poker (Paperback)
It's important to note that this book deals with limit hold'em tournaments (though many of the concepts apply to other games as well as big bet tourneys), and that it was written more than ten years ago, so there are a few details about how tournaments are run, that have changed. Keeping these limitations in mind, this book will be a great help to anyone who wishes to succeed in tournaments.

Buntjer examines every facet of a tournament, and describes what to look for, and how to play. He takes the reader chronologically through a tournament. At every step he discusses key concepts. Furthermore, Buntjer accomplishes this in a clear and simple style. It's easy to understand for the beginner or experienced player.

This leads to the main criticism. The author makes it sound extremely easy. Winning limit hold'em tournaments is not easy. Luck plays as large a role as the quality of the competition. However, if one studies this book, it will be much easier than otherwise. Good luck.
